The FX-USI-0002 represents Honeywell's advanced approach to safety-rated input processing for process automation environments. This universal safety interface delivers 16 galvanically isolated channels engineered to handle critical shutdown logic, emergency stop circuits, and hazard monitoring across oil & gas, chemical processing, and power generation facilities.
Designed for integration with Safety Manager and Experion PKS distributed control systems, this module addresses the operational challenge of maintaining continuous safety integrity while supporting hot-swappable maintenance protocols. Target users include instrumentation engineers, safety system integrators, and plant automation teams requiring certified SIL 2/3 performance in harsh industrial conditions.
Key advantages include deterministic Fault Tolerant Ethernet communication, comprehensive channel-level diagnostics that reduce mean time to repair, and backward compatibility with legacy Honeywell safety architectures—enabling phased modernization without complete system replacement.
✓ Galvanic Isolation Architecture
Each of the 16 input channels features optical isolation to 2.5kV, eliminating ground loop interference and protecting downstream logic solvers from field-side electrical faults—critical for maintaining safety integrity in electrically noisy refinery and chemical plant environments.
✓ SIL 2/3 Certification Portfolio
IEC 61508 certification with proven failure rates enables use in safety instrumented systems requiring up to SIL 3 performance when configured in redundant architectures, reducing insurance premiums and regulatory compliance costs.
✓ Fault Tolerant Ethernet Connectivity
Dual redundant communication paths ensure continuous data availability even during network cable failures or switch malfunctions, supporting 99.99% uptime requirements in continuous process industries.
✓ Extended Temperature Operation
Qualified for -40°C to +70°C ambient conditions without derating, this module operates reliably in outdoor enclosures, offshore platforms, and desert installations where conventional I/O modules require costly climate control.
✓ Hot-Swap Maintenance Capability
Field-replaceable design allows technicians to exchange failed modules during operation without initiating plant shutdown sequences, minimizing production losses during corrective maintenance activities.
✓ Advanced Diagnostic Framework
Real-time reporting of input voltage levels, wire break detection, short-circuit identification, and self-test results through Experion Station interfaces accelerates troubleshooting and supports predictive maintenance strategies.
Petrochemical Emergency Shutdown Systems
In ethylene crackers and aromatics complexes, the FX-USI-0002 monitors critical process variables including high-pressure trips, low-flow alarms, and toxic gas detection signals. When integrated with redundant safety controllers, the module processes emergency shutdown logic that isolates process sections within 200 milliseconds of hazard detection, preventing catastrophic releases and protecting personnel.
Offshore Platform Burner Management
Oil and gas production facilities deploy this interface to monitor flame scanners, fuel valve positions, and combustion air pressure switches in fired heater and flare systems. The module's conformal coating option withstands salt spray and humidity, maintaining signal integrity in marine atmospheres where conventional electronics corrode within months.
Power Generation Turbine Protection
Combined-cycle plants utilize the FX-USI-0002 for overspeed detection, bearing temperature monitoring, and vibration trip circuits on gas and steam turbines. Deterministic scan times ensure protective actions occur within defined time windows required by NERC reliability standards and turbine manufacturer warranties.
Pharmaceutical Clean Room Interlocks
Aseptic processing facilities implement this module to monitor HEPA filter differential pressure, room pressurization status, and personnel access door positions. The safety-rated inputs ensure environmental control failures trigger automatic batch isolation, protecting product quality and regulatory compliance in FDA-inspected operations.
Water Treatment Chemical Feed Safety
Municipal water plants employ the FX-USI-0002 to supervise chlorine gas leak detectors, chemical tank level switches, and ventilation system status. Integration with SCADA systems enables automatic chemical feed shutoff when hazardous conditions develop, safeguarding operators and surrounding communities.
| Specification | Value |
|---|---|
| Catalog Number | FX-USI-0002 |
| Safety Input Quantity | 16 channels (isolated) |
| Input Voltage Nominal | 24V DC (18-30V range) |
| Input Current (ON state) | 7 mA typical |
| Isolation Voltage | 2500V AC (channel-to-bus) |
| Safety Integrity Level | SIL 2 (single) / SIL 3 (redundant) |
| Communication Interface | Fault Tolerant Ethernet (FTE) |
| Scan Time | 10 ms typical |
| Operating Temperature | -40°C to +70°C |
| Storage Temperature | -40°C to +85°C |
| Humidity Tolerance | 5% to 95% RH (non-condensing) |
| Power Consumption | 8W maximum |
| Mounting Method | 35mm DIN rail (EN 50022) |
| Physical Dimensions | 120mm (H) × 95mm (W) × 65mm (D) |
| Weight | 0.45 kg |
| Certifications | IEC 61508, ATEX Zone 2, FM Class I Div 2, CSA |

What cable specifications are required for safety-rated wiring to the FX-USI-0002?
Use 18 AWG (0.75 mm²) minimum shielded twisted-pair cable with 300V insulation rating. Maximum cable length of 300 meters maintains signal integrity in industrial environments. Shield termination at module end only prevents ground loops. For hazardous area installations, use intrinsically safe barriers or galvanic isolators certified for Zone 1/Division 1 applications.
Can the FX-USI-0002 interface with third-party safety PLCs from Siemens or Rockwell Automation?
Direct integration requires Honeywell's Universal Gateway Module (UGM) to translate FTE protocol to PROFINET or EtherNet/IP. Alternative approach uses hardwired relay outputs from third-party safety controllers connected to FX-USI-0002 inputs, maintaining electrical isolation between systems. Consult safety validation documentation to ensure combined system meets required SIL level.
How does redundant configuration improve safety integrity level performance?
Dual FX-USI-0002 modules in 1oo2 (one-out-of-two) voting configuration achieve SIL 3 capability by eliminating common-cause failures. Each module processes identical input signals independently; safety logic solver compares results and initiates safe state if discrepancy detected. Redundant architecture also enables online testing and maintenance without compromising safety function availability.
What diagnostic capabilities help reduce maintenance costs?
The module continuously monitors input loop current, detects open circuits (wire breaks), identifies short circuits to ground, and verifies internal self-test circuits. Diagnostics report through Experion Station HMI with timestamped alarm logs. Predictive alerts for marginal signal conditions enable proactive sensor replacement before failures occur, reducing emergency callouts by approximately 60%.
Is the FX-USI-0002 suitable for SIS applications in nuclear power plants?
While the module meets IEC 61508 SIL 2/3 requirements, nuclear applications governed by IEC 61513 require additional qualification testing for seismic, EMI, and radiation tolerance. Honeywell offers nuclear-qualified variants of safety I/O modules specifically designed for reactor protection systems. Contact Honeywell's nuclear automation division for project-specific guidance on regulatory compliance and qualification documentation.
What firmware update procedures ensure safety certification remains valid?
Firmware updates must be performed using Honeywell's Safety Manager Engineering Station with cryptographic signature verification. Only Honeywell-released firmware versions maintain IEC 61508 certification; unauthorized modifications void safety approvals. Update procedures require safety system bypass and validation testing per site-specific safety management procedures before returning to service.
